The sports staff of the Northwest Arkansas Democrat-Gazette and consultation with area coaches selected the top 11 players in the 12-county region in the newspaper’s coverage area.

The List is loaded with an abundance of talented players, many on the radar of college coaches. The players selected for The List were not chosen by position, but simply the top 11 players regardless of where they line up on the field.

Linebackers Andrew Bartgis of Bentonville High and Tristin Brewer of Pea Ridge are dominating defenders with high character and with even higher motors who their teammates look to for leadership.

ANDREW BARTGIS

Bentonville High

CLASS Senior

HEIGHT 5-9

WEIGHT 170

POSITION Outside linebacker

THE NUMBERS Bartgis contributed from the moment he won the starting role last season and recorded 11 tackles in the season opener. He followed that with a 14-tackle performance against Bentonville West, as well as recording a quarterback sack and picking up the key fumble deep in Tigers territory. He finished the season with 116 tackles to lead the team.

HE SAID IT “It’s about 10 weeks, 10 games. It’s kind of scary that there’s a timeclock on it now. You really don’t think about it when you’re a junior or a sophomore. Now every practice becomes really precious, for sure. And I have to lead. We have a lot of young guys playing, but we also have some players that are good leaders.”
